大数据开发自学必备,权威书籍推荐与学习路线图
1. **《大数据简明教程》**:由李航编著,适合初学者了解大数据的基本概念和原理。,,2. **《大数据技术基础》**:全面介绍大数据技术的书籍,涵盖Hadoop、Spark等主流框架。,,3. **《数据科学实战》**:通过实际案例讲解数据分析与挖掘的方法,帮助读者掌握数据科学的实践技能。,,4. **《机器学习实战》**:深入浅出地介绍了机器学习的基础知识和应用场景,非常适合对机器学习感兴趣的人士。,,5. **《Python编程入门经典》**:虽然不是专门关于大数据的书,但Python是大数据处理中常用的编程语言,掌握Python基础知识对于学习大数据至关重要。,,6. **《Hadoop权威指南》**:详细讲解了Hadoop生态系统中的各个组件及其使用方法,是学习Hadoop架构的重要参考书。,,7. **《Spark SQL in Action》**:专注于Spark SQL的使用方法和最佳实践,有助于提高数据处理和分析效率。,,8. **《Kafka权威指南》**:全面介绍了Apache Kafka的设计理念、架构特点和操作技巧,对于构建实时流式计算系统非常有用。,,9. **《Data Mining: Concepts and Techniques》**:一本经典的教材,系统地阐述了数据挖掘的理论和方法论,适合作为深入学习数据挖掘的起点。,,10. **《Pattern Recognition and Machine Learning》**:一本难度较高的学术著作,深入探讨了模式识别和机器学习的数学理论基础,适合有较强数学背景的同学阅读。,,以上推荐的书籍涵盖了大数据领域的多个方面,从基础理论到实用工具,再到高级技术和前沿研究,旨在为不同层次的学习者提供全面的指导和支持。希望这些资源能够帮助你更好地学习和理解大数据开发的相关知识和技术。
一、引言
随着大数据时代的到来,掌握大数据技术已成为许多行业和个人发展的关键,对于想要自学大数据开发的初学者来说,选择一本合适的书籍至关重要,本文将为你推荐几本优秀的大数据开发书籍,帮助你顺利开启学习之旅。
二、大数据开发基础类书籍
1、《大数据入门》
这本书适合完全没有大数据背景的新手,它以通俗易懂的语言介绍了大数据的基本概念、技术和应用场景,帮助读者建立对大数据的整体认识。
2、《Hadoop权威指南》
Hadoop 是大数据处理领域最著名的开源框架之一。《Hadoop权威指南》详细讲解了Hadoop的工作原理、架构设计以及使用方法,是深入理解Hadoop体系结构的重要参考书。
3、《Spark快速入门》
Spark 作为一种强大的数据处理引擎,在实时计算和批处理方面有着广泛的应用。《Spark快速入门》一书通过实例教学的方式,让读者轻松掌握Spark的基础知识和基本操作。
4、《Python数据分析与可视化》
Python 是一门广泛应用于数据分析领域的编程语言。《Python数据分析与可视化》这本书不仅涵盖了数据分析的核心算法和技术,还提供了丰富的代码示例和数据集供读者练习。
5、《Kafka实战》
Kafka 是一款高性能的消息队列系统,常用于构建分布式流处理平台。《Kafka实战》一书从实际应用出发,详细阐述了如何使用Kafka进行消息传递和处理。
6、《Flume实战》
Flume 是Apache提供的日志收集工具,适用于大规模日志数据的采集和管理。《Flume实战》一书全面介绍了Flume的功能特性及其在实际项目中的应用案例。
7、《Storm实战》
Storm 是一款实时的流式计算框架,被广泛应用于金融、电商等行业。《Storm实战》一书深入浅出地讲解了Storm的设计理念和核心组件的使用技巧。
8、《Zookeeper权威指南》
Zookeeper 是一个高可用性的分布式协调服务,常用于集群管理。《Zookeeper权威指南》一书系统地总结了Zookeeper的技术特点和最佳实践方案。
9、《HBase权威指南》
HBase 是基于HDFS的高性能分布式数据库,适用于存储海量结构化数据。《HBase权威指南》一书详细介绍了HBase的数据模型、查询优化等关键技术点。
10、《Scala编程指南》
Scala 是一门结合了Java和函数式编程思想的现代编程语言。《Scala编程指南》一书全面介绍了Scala的核心语法和高级特性,为读者打下扎实的编程基础。
11、《MapReduce设计与实现》
MapReduce 是Hadoop的核心组成部分,负责任务的调度和执行。《MapReduce设计与实现》一书深入剖析了MapReduce的工作流程和技术细节,有助于读者更好地理解其工作机制。
12、《大数据分析与挖掘》
大数据分析是大数据技术的核心应用之一。《大数据分析与挖掘》一书系统地阐述了大数据分析的理论和方法论,并列举了大量实际案例分析。
13、《大数据技术选型与架构设计》
在大数据项目中,合理的选择技术和搭建高效稳定的架构至关重要。《大数据技术选型与架构设计》一书探讨了各种大数据技术的优缺点和应用场景,指导读者做出正确的决策。
14、《大数据安全与实践》
随着大数据应用的普及,数据安全问题日益凸显。《大数据安全与实践》一书围绕大数据的安全防护展开论述,包括加密技术、访问控制等方面。
15、《大数据运维与管理》
大数据系统的稳定运行离不开专业的运维团队。《大数据运维与管理》一书分享了大数据平台的日常监控、故障排查和维护经验。
16、《大数据项目实战》
理论知识的学习固然重要,但实践经验更为宝贵。《大数据项目实战》一书收录了多个经典的项目案例,展示了大数据技术在各个行业的具体应用。
17、《大数据生态圈》
大数据技术的发展离不开众多开源项目的支持。《大数据生态圈》一书梳理了当前主流的大数据生态系统,包括Hadoop、Spark、Flink等。
18、《大数据的未来趋势》
了解未来的发展趋势有助于我们把握学习的方向。《大数据的未来趋势》一书对未来几年内大数据领域可能出现的变化进行了前瞻性分析。
19、《大数据与社会治理》
大数据技术在公共安全管理和社会治理中发挥着重要作用。《大数据与社会治理》一书分析了大数据在这些领域的典型应用案例和创新模式。
20、《大数据与商业智能》
商业智能是企业决策的重要依据。《大数据与商业智能》一书讲述了如何利用大数据技术提升企业的竞争力和盈利能力。
21、《大数据与医疗健康》
医疗健康是大
热门标签: #大数据开发自学 #学习路线图